What is this?
An MCP (Model Context Protocol) server that lets AI agents fetch and read web pages. Simply give it a URL, and it returns clean, LLM-ready content โ fast.
Before: AI can't read web pages directly
After: "Summarize this article" just works โจ
Features
๐ URL โ Markdown: Preserves headings, lists, links
๐ URL โ Text: Plain text extraction
๐ท๏ธ Metadata: Title, author, date, images
๐งน Clean Output: No ads, no navigation, no scripts
โก JavaScript Rendering: Works with SPAs
๐ณ Built-in Billing: Credit tracking, subscription management, usage analytics (MCP keys)
๐ Auto-Retry: 429 rate limit responses automatically retried with Retry-After
๐ Dual Transport: Stdio (npx) + Streamable HTTP for flexible deployment
Transport Modes
Scrapi MCP Server supports two transport modes:
Mode | Best For | Node.js Required |
Stdio | Claude Desktop, Cursor, Cline, Claude Code | Yes (auto via npx) |
Streamable HTTP | All clients, Node.js-free environments | No |

Run your own instance instead of using the hosted endpoint:
SCRAPI_API_KEY=your-api-key npx -y -p @scrapi.ai/mcp-server scrapi-http
# or from source:
SCRAPI_API_KEY=your-api-key node dist/http.jsThe server starts at http://localhost:3000 with the MCP endpoint at /mcp. Configure with PORT and HOST environment variables. Replace the URL in the client configurations above with your self-hosted URL (e.g. http://localhost:3000/mcp).
Health check: GET http://localhost:3000/health

Troubleshooting
"API key is required"
Make sure your API key is provided via one of these methods:
Environment variable: Set
SCRAPI_API_KEYin your configurationCLI argument: Pass
--api-key your-keyin the args
"Invalid API key"
Verify that your API key is correct and active in your Scrapi dashboard.
npx using an old cached version
If you upgraded but still see old behavior, clear the npx cache:
npx clear-npx-cacheMCP Server not connecting
Ensure Node.js 20+ is installed
Try running
node /absolute/path/to/scrapi-mcp-server/dist/index.jsmanually to check for errorsFully quit Claude Desktop (Cmd+Q on macOS, Alt+F4 on Windows) and restart
Check Settings > Developer to verify the server is listed
Developer tab not visible
Update Claude Desktop to the latest version: Claude menu โ "Check for Updates..."
